Abstract

Ceftazidime–avibactam is a combination agent consisting of the β-lactamase inhibitor avibactam and the broad-spectrum cephalosporin ceftazidime. There are no published case reports or studies evaluating the use of CAZ-AVI in pediatric critically ill patients. We report a case of a successful treatment of septic shock due to Klebsiella pneumonie (KP) in a 14-years-old boy (body weight 50 kg) admitted in intensive care unit (ICU).
